Understanding the YouTube Shorts Algorithm in 2025

The YouTube Shorts algorithm is a sophisticated system designed to determine which Shorts are shown to which users. Its primary purpose is to enhance viewer satisfaction by presenting the most relevant and engaging content. Over the years, the algorithm has evolved to prioritize personalized recommendations based on user behavior and context.

What is the YouTube Shorts Algorithm?

The YouTube Shorts algorithm is a complex decision-making system that influences which Shorts are displayed to users. It considers various factors, including user engagement, watch history, and content relevance, to provide a tailored viewing experience. By understanding these factors, creators can optimize their content to increase visibility and engagement. Evolution of the Algorithm

Since its inception, the YouTube Shorts algorithm has undergone significant changes. Initially, it focused heavily on view counts and likes. However, as user behavior and preferences evolved, the algorithm adapted to prioritize viewer satisfaction and engagement. In 2025, the algorithm emphasizes personalized recommendations, taking into account a user's watch history, engagement with similar content, and overall content trends.

Key Differences from the Regular YouTube Algorithm

While the regular YouTube algorithm and the Shorts algorithm share some similarities, there are key differences:

  1. Content Length: The regular algorithm favors longer videos with higher watch times, whereas the Shorts algorithm prioritizes short, engaging content.
  2. Engagement Metrics: For Shorts, the algorithm places a higher emphasis on quick engagement metrics like likes, comments, and shares within the first few seconds.
  3. Discovery: Shorts have a dedicated shelf on the YouTube homepage, making them more discoverable compared to traditional videos.

Key Factors Influencing the YouTube Shorts Algorithm

To optimize your content for the YouTube Shorts algorithm, it's essential to understand the key factors that influence its decisions. Here are the most important considerations:

Viewer Engagement

Engagement metrics such as likes, comments, shares, and subscriptions play a crucial role in the algorithm's decisions. High engagement signals that your content is resonating with viewers, increasing the likelihood of it being recommended to others. Watch Time and Completion Rate

The algorithm prioritizes videos with high watch times and completion rates. Ensuring that viewers watch your Shorts to the end can significantly boost your content's visibility.

Content Relevance and Keywords

Using relevant keywords in your titles, descriptions, and hashtags helps the algorithm understand the context of your content. This relevance increases the chances of your Shorts being shown to users interested in similar topics.

User Demographics and Viewing History

The algorithm considers user demographics and viewing history to provide personalized recommendations. Understanding your target audience and creating content that aligns with their interests can enhance your content's reach.

Actionable Tips to Optimize Your YouTube Shorts for the Algorithm

Optimizing your YouTube Shorts for the algorithm involves a combination of creative and strategic approaches. Here are some practical tips to enhance your content's performance:

Creating Engaging Hooks

Capture viewers' attention within the first few seconds with an engaging hook. This could be a compelling question, a surprising fact, or a visually appealing element. A strong hook increases the likelihood of viewers watching your Short to the end.

Optimizing Video Length

While Shorts can be up to 60 seconds long, the optimal length varies depending on your content and audience. Experiment with different lengths to find what works best for your viewers. Generally, shorter videos with high engagement perform better.

Using Relevant Keywords

Incorporate relevant keywords in your titles, descriptions, and hashtags. This helps the algorithm understand your content and recommend it to interested viewers. Conduct keyword research to identify popular and relevant terms in your niche.

Encouraging Viewer Interaction

Encourage viewers to engage with your content by including calls to action. Ask viewers to like, comment, share, or subscribe. This interaction signals to the algorithm that your content is valuable, increasing its visibility.

Promoting Shorts on Other Platforms

Leverage other social media platforms to promote your YouTube Shorts. Share your content on Instagram, TikTok, Facebook, and Twitter to reach a broader audience and drive traffic to your YouTube channel.

Publishing Consistently

Consistency is key to building an audience on YouTube Shorts. Publish content regularly to keep viewers engaged and increase your chances of being recommended by the algorithm. Aim for a consistent posting schedule that works for you and your audience.

Debunking Common Myths and Misconceptions About the Algorithm

There are several myths and misconceptions about the YouTube Shorts algorithm that can hinder your content strategy. Let's address some of the most common ones:

Myth: More Hashtags Equal Better Visibility

Using too many hashtags can actually dilute your content's relevance. Focus on a few highly relevant hashtags that accurately describe your content. Quality over quantity is the key here.

Myth: Longer Videos Perform Better

While longer videos may perform well on the regular YouTube platform, Shorts are designed to be concise and engaging. Prioritize quality and engagement over length.

Myth: View Count is the Most Important Metric

View count is just one of many metrics the algorithm considers. Engagement metrics like likes, comments, and shares are equally, if not more, important. Focus on creating content that encourages viewer interaction.

Myth: The Algorithm Favors Established Channels

The algorithm prioritizes engaging and relevant content, regardless of the channel's size. New creators can achieve high visibility by focusing on quality and engagement.
